The Unique Needs of Industrial and Warehouse Web Design

Website design for industrial companies is often different from that of consumer-facing brands. The primary audience isn’t the general public but other businesses. This B2B (business-to-business) focus means the website’s primary goal is to provide clear, direct, and essential information quickly. Clients are looking for parts, pricing, and logistics, not flashy animations or complex graphics. They care about their own profit margins and need a digital partner that simplifies and streamlines ordering.
For example, a client seeking Dallas warehouse web design services for their logistics company wants a site that prioritizes functionality. A simple, industrial-style website that clearly displays product catalogs, pricing, and contact information is far more valuable than one with unnecessary flair. Finding the Right “Vibe” for Your Warehouse Website

The most successful industrial and warehouse websites often embrace an “industrial vibe.” They use a color palette of grays, browns, brick reds, and blues to create a professional and grounded feel. Large, high-quality images of machinery, parts, or the warehouse floor can convey a sense of innovation and pride in the company’s work.

This approach shows clients that your products are part of a larger, well-oiled machine. Two Approaches to Industrial Site Design

In the world of industrial websites, there are two common philosophies.

First, some companies focus almost exclusively on function. They believe their prices, product availability, and shipping efficiency are all that matter. To them, an attractive website is an unnecessary expense. For a straightforward operation, this minimalist approach can make sense. A simple site for a local distributor might not need more than the basics.

However, a growing number of industrial and warehouse companies are taking a different path. They invest in creating a visually appealing and highly functional website because they know it reflects their company’s professionalism and passion. This is a powerful strategy. The colors, images, and language used on a site subconsciously influence how clients perceive a brand.
